自动售货机
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
PLC课程设计
题目:自动售货机的PLC设计(三菱)
学院:
专业:
班级:
姓名:
学号:
指导老师:
PLC课程设计任务书专业:班级:
目录
绪论 (4)
1.控制要求
控制对象的介绍 (4)
控制对象的工作原理 (5)
控制要求 (5)
2.硬件的选择
PLC选型 (6)
主要参数的计算 (6)
I/0地址表 (8)
3.编程
控制框图 (9)
控制程序介绍 (9)
4.调试 (17)
5.心得体会 (17)
6.附录
附录A 主电路 (18)
附录B PLC外部接线图 (19)
附录C 梯形图 (19)
附录D 元器件清单 (21)
参考文献 (22)
绪论
自动售货机最早出现在二十世纪五、六十年代的西欧,英国是较早实行自动售货机售货的国家之一。1942年,在食品销售中首先推广了自动售货的销售方式。1950年。英国食品杂货行有500家采用自动售货机售货。1969年,采用自动售货机售货的商家增加到23000家,销售的商品扩展到文化用品、唱片、香烟、食品等多个方面。进入70年代后,约有40多万家香烟、饮料店采用自动售货机。1980年英国有50余万台自动售货机,年销售额达8.81亿英镑。70年代后,日本、美欧等发达国家和地区自动售货机迅猛的发展,短短30年,发达国家自动售货机产业已发展到相当大规模。自动售货机被广泛地布放于车站、油站、码头、机场、宾馆、写字楼、娱乐场所及大街小巷和公路旁,人们通过自动售货机可以买到食品、香烟、饮料、报纸、票、卡甚至鲜花和小宠物等物品。自动售货机实现了商品需求化、性能多样化的发展,又原来只能出售有限商品品种,转变为继百货公司、超级市场、便民店之后,以消费者与售货机“一对一”自动售货的无店铺销售业态。
目前自动售货机是集声、光、机电一体化的高新智能化产品,在我国也开始得到应用。在中国人们可以看到现代化的自动售货机摆放在一些大商场门口、繁华街道两旁、公园入口处以及其它热闹的场所。自动售货机的新奇、文明、高档、昼夜服务、占地小、灵活方便深受许多地区市民的青睐,甚至出现许多排队购买的现象。专辑测算,中国的自动售货机在市场容量最保守算应该有四十七万台,一年的销售额可达三百五十亿元若按人均台数计算全年可达五百亿,自动售货机在日本达到平均每二三十人一台,在美国达到每四十人一台,在欧洲每六十人一台,由于中国经济与上述国家还有一定差距,按每人五百台计算。因此,自动售货机在中国有着广阔的发展前景。
本文选择PLC作为控制器,来控制售货机子系统。
1.控制要求
1.1 控制对象的介绍
自动售货机是集声、光、机、电于一体的智能科技产物。进入21世纪,自动售货机也将进一步向节省资源和能源以及高功能化的方向发展,它的新奇、文明、高档、灵活方便等深受广大市民青睐。自动售货机最基本的功能是对投入的货币
进行运算,并根据所投入的货币数值判断是否能够购买某种商品,并做出相应的反映。因此,售货机应能够辨识机内包含的商品,能够对所投入的币值进行累计,并提供所要购买的商品。当按下选择商品的按钮时,售货机根据投入的币值,起动电机,提取商品到出货口,顾客取出商品,完成此次交易。它还具有识币系统、货物和货币的传送系统来实现完整的售货功能。
1.2 控制对象的工作原理
自动售货机是台机电一体化的自动化装置,在接受到货币已输入的前提下,靠触摸控制按扭输入信号使控制器启动相关位置的机械装置完成规定动作,将货物输出。
①用户将货币投入投币口,货币识别器对所投货币进行识别;
②控制器根据金额将商品可售卖信息通过选货按键指示灯提供给用户,由用户自主选择欲购买的商品;
③按下用户选择商品所对应的按键,控制器接收到按键所传递过来的信息,驱动相应部件,售出用户选择的商品到达取物口;
④如果还有足够的余额,则可继续购买。在15秒之内,自动售货机将自动找出零币或用户旋转退币旋钮,退出零币。
⑤从退币口取出零币完成此次交易。
1.3 控制要求
(1)自动售货机有3个投币口,可以分别投入1元、5元、10元。售货3种饮料供选择,分别为汽水、花茶和咖啡。投币总额或现金值显示在7段数码管上,若投币总额超过售货价格,将可由退币按钮找回余额。
(2)当投币值等于或大于12元时,汽水指示灯亮,表示只可选择汽水;投币值等于或大于15元时,汽水和花茶指示灯亮,表示只可选择汽水和花茶;投币值等于或大于20元时,汽水、花茶和咖啡指示灯亮,表示三种均可选择。按下欲饮用的饮料按钮,则相对应的指示灯开始闪烁,7秒后自动停止,表示饮料已经掉出。
(3)若投入的硬币总值超过按钮所需的钱数(汽水12元,花茶15元,咖啡20元)时,找钱指示灯亮,表示找钱动作,并退出多余的钱。退回金额如果大于10元,则先退10元再退1元;如果大于5元,则先退5元再退1元;如果小
于5元则直接退1元的。
2.硬件的选择
2.1 PLC选型
根据自动售货机的控制需要,该系统的输入有1个计数器复位开关,3个投币口,3个饮料选择按钮开关,1个启动按钮,1个停止按钮和1个退币按钮共9个输入点;系统的输出有3个饮料指示灯,1个找钱指示灯,3个饮料排出的接电器和1个7段数码管显示共14个输出点。根据I/0端子的数量和种类,同时考虑将来的发展需要再增加10%~15%的余量,则估算PLC所需I/0总点数为32。因此选用日本三菱公司功能较强的小型FX 2N 32MR001整体式PLC。PLC框架配置图如图1所示。
CPU模块
FX2N32MR001
图1 PLC框架配置图
CPU模块采用三菱公司的FX2N32MR001模块。由于该模块采用交流220V供电,并且自带16个数字量输入点,16个数字量输出点,完全能够满足自动售货机控制系统的要求,因此不再需要另外的电源模块、数字量输入/输出模块。I/0分配采用自动分配方式,模块上的输入端子对应的输入地址是X000~X017,输出端子对应的输出地址是X000~X017。
2.2 主要参数计算与选择
由于选用的电动机功率为150W,额定电压为220V,因此由下面的计算可得电动机的额定电流是:
I = P/U = 150/220 = 0.7A
(1)开关的选择
选用低压断路器的自动开关QF作为系统的电源总开关,完成主电路的短路保护,在其主电路中的控制对象为电动机。自动开关过电流脱扣值是针对电动机负载而言,可按照电动机启动电流的1.7倍选定。
本系统有三台负载电动机150W,其启动电流均较小,因此选择自动开关